Absolutely not: That’s a hard no. Isoniazid and alcohol affect each other in a couple of ways. First, drinking alcohol while taking isoniazid may increase the risk of liver injury, which may be permanent. Second, the two together may cause a severe reaction that mimics becoming acutely very ill, and it is a miserable experience.
